Do cities have a competitive market for solar energy?

Today, in all of the cities studied, the solar PV costs have decreased to a point where they are competitive with market prices, and 22% of them can compete with the costs of traditional forms of energy. Around 83% of the cities have achieved an IRR higher than 8%, and 67% of the cities’ DPBPs are <15 years.

Can cities achieve solar PV 'Grid parity' without subsidies?

We reveal that all of these cities can achieve—without subsidies—solar PV electricity prices lower than grid-supplied prices, and around 22% of the cities’ solar generation electricity prices can compete with desulfurized coal benchmark electricity prices. Solar photovoltaics (PV) ‘grid parity’ has come into view since 2010.

Where is Vatican Radio's New solar power plant located?

The plant will be located in Santa Maria di Galeria, some 11 kilometers from Rome, where Vatican Radio’s broadcasting station is located. Not only will this project generate renewable electricity, but it will also be integrated with the land’s agricultural needs, combining modern technology with sustainable practices.

Why did Pope Francis embrace solar power?

In Fratello Sole, Pope Francis roots the decision to embrace solar power in his own invitation "to all mankind," in the encyclical Laudato sí, to make lifestyle changes to counter global warming and the “pervasive” use of fossil fuels.

The pope has delegated Vatican governing bodies to work with the Italian government to build an agrivoltaics system in the lands of Santa Maria di Galeria, located outside of Rome and an extra-territory of Vatican City.. Pope Francis has unveiled a plan to transition Vatican City to solar energy as its primary source of electricity in his latest motu proprio “Fratello Sole” or “Brother Sun.” The Holy Father has directed the construction of an agrivoltaic system on Vatican-owned land in Santa Maria di Galeria, located just outside Rome.
